Dinner in America was suggested by our friends Clif and Marty of Pondo Enterprises. Took a while to finally get to it, but it was worth the wait. The technical lessons are very simple and short; it did it all right. Where we break things down beings with the characters. A fantastic example of bringing depth to what should be simple characters. Often in Indie films and even B-movies, simple characters are taken for granted. Dinner in America gives us some deep looks, all through a comedic lens, and these two primary characters connect with the viewer all through the film. The pacing is steady. Where the film shines is the excellent writing and acting coming together. The plot is simple but takes us on a grand journey. Very similar to films like Gentlemen Broncos, Napoleon Dynamite, Local Hero, where you feel like you are right there as these characters grow. It also goes without saying that this is probably one of the best films depicting the punk rock lifestyle and attitude without overdoing it.
